Mabel
Arrived in June of 2016
DOB: 6/6/13
Adoption fee: $100
Mabel is a beautiful Nova Scotia Duck Tolling Retriever mix born in June 2013. She has a wonderfully loving personality and is energetic and playful. Mabel is always willing to play fetch. She may be okay with male dogs pending a dog to dog match-up, but will not share food with them. At this time we do not recommend her with cats. She loves to chase rabbits, gophers, anything that will run from her. Mabel would do best in a home with children over the age of 8. She will require a physically fenced-in yard. She is very talkative, and loves to tell you her life story on a daily basis. Mabel will make a great companion for the right situation.
